Assist Allen Police Department--Identify these suspects

The Allen Police Department needs your help!  See the pictures below for suspects that are targeting elderly victims while shopping.  One suspect will distract the victim while the other removes wallets and other items from the purses.  Please review the photos and if any citizen knows the identity of the suspects please contact Allen Investigator Mark Downing.  His direct line is 214-509-4273.  To send an anonymous tip via text message to the Allen Police Department, text the keyword ALLENPD and your tip to 847411 (tip411).

Rape Aggression Defense Training

The Allen Police Department is instructing the R.A.D. (Rape Aggression Defense) system for women.  Five Allen officers are certified to instruct R.A.D.  The first class consists of four (4) evenings lasting three (3) hours each.  The dates of the first class are Tuesday July 30th, Tuesday August 6th, Tuesday August 13th, and Tuesday August 20th.  The class will meet from 6:30-9:30 PM.  The class location will be at the First United Methodist Church of Allen, 601 South Greenville Avenue in the gymnasium.  The class is designed for women only and they must be a minimum of 17 years of age.  The R.A.D. Systems basic physical defense instructional objective is:  "To develop and enhance the options of self defense, so they may become viable considerations to the woman who is attacked."  Many studies have shown that:  "It is only by resisting, that women have a chance to avoid being raped."  This class is limited to 25 participants and those wishing to enroll can contact Sgt. Jon Felty at the Allen Police Department CRU.  There is a $25.00 per student fee that covers a workbook and other class materials.  See the contact information below.  Applicants may seek enrollment starting June 19, 2013.
